WebJan 13, 2024 · Gravity surveys are conducted with a gravimeter, which is a tool that typically determines gravitational acceleration using the displacement (i.e., extension or compression) of a spring. This system has the ability to measure changes in the gravitational acceleration as precise as a hundredth of a mGal. WebGravity measurements are made with an instrument known as a gravity meter, and maps can be produced that show differences in the pull of gravity across the state. These variations are useful in locating geologic faults and ancient volcanoes, for example.
